Tilbury team are national champions


A GROUP of youngsters and their family, friends and coaches have been celebrating success in a national football competition.
Tilbury U11 Blacks have made history by winning the prestigious ACES Nationals — the biggest grassroots football tournament in the UK, open only to league winners and county cup champions.
The team went unbeaten through nine matches, conceding just one goal all tournament, and were crowned Champions of England.
Only four teams from Essex have ever won this title in the tournament's history, and Tilbury are the first team from Thurrock to lift the trophy.
The Journey:
- 9 matches played
- 8 wins, 1 draw
- Only 1 goal conceded
- Wins against top sides from Liverpool, Sunderland, Stockport, London, Nottingham, Wolverhampton, Aldershot & more
